Wayne Middleton is the CEO of Luto, a company that specialises in producing user friendly communications that are tested with real people. Luto is a unique company that write and design their communications and provide extensive marketing research on them.

Wayne joins me today to share insights of his company Luto. How they adapted and evolved when Coronavirus first hit to keep working, but also the positive changes they have made. Wayne tells us what makes good and bad communications, and ways you simply test and research your own communications. And he shares how the business always looks for ways to stay innovative and be disruptive in the market.

 

“It’s easy to get comfortable in your surroundings, but actually while a move was disruptive, it has made some really positive changes for the business.” Wayne Middleton
